Use is subject to license terms. * * * * * * * * * * * * * * * * * * * * */ package javax.sound.midi; /** * A {@code Transmitter} sends {@link MidiEvent} objects to one or more * {@link Receiver Receivers}. Common MIDI transmitters include sequencers and * MIDI input ports. * * @author Kara Kytle * @see Receiver */ public interface Transmitter extends AutoCloseable { /** * Sets the receiver to which this transmitter will deliver MIDI messages. * If a receiver is currently set, it is replaced with this one. * * @param receiver the desired receiver */ void setReceiver(Receiver receiver); /** * Obtains the current receiver to which this transmitter will deliver MIDI * messages. * * @return the current receiver. If no receiver is currently set, returns * {@code null}. */ Receiver getReceiver(); /** * Indicates that the application has finished using the transmitter, and * that limited resources it requires may be released or made available. * <p> * If the creation of this {@code Transmitter} resulted in implicitly * opening the underlying device, the device is implicitly closed by this * method. This is true unless the device is kept open by other * {@code Receiver} or {@code Transmitter} instances that opened the device * implicitly, and unless the device has been opened explicitly. If the * device this {@code Transmitter} is retrieved from is closed explicitly by * calling {@link MidiDevice#close MidiDevice.close}, the * {@code Transmitter} is closed, too. For a detailed description of * open/close behaviour see the class description of * {@link MidiDevice MidiDevice}. * * @see MidiSystem#getTransmitter */ @Override void close(); }
